问题描述
我正在使用事件存储数据库编写使用 CQRS+ES 架构的新应用程序。在我的应用中,我有以下流:
- user-1
- user-2
- user-3
- ...
每个流都包含有关给定用户的所有事件。
我现在正在创建一个名为 user-account 的投影,其中包含有关我的用户帐户的基本数据(如名字、电子邮件等)
设计该投影的最佳方法是什么?
我应该为每个用户创建一个投影,创建名为:
- user-account-1
- user-account-2
- user-account-3
- ...
还是所有用户帐户的单个投影?成为一个键值对记录(未来可能存储数百万个键)
解决方法
暂无找到可以解决该程序问题的有效方法,小编努力寻找整理中!
如果你已经找到好的解决方法,欢迎将解决方案带上本链接一起发送给小编。
小编邮箱:dio#foxmail.com (将#修改为@)